NEBULA
NEBULA plasma surface treatment systems feature large-format vacuum chambers along with many advanced features, all with the reliability of recipe-driven PLC control.
They are configurable tools that are both robust enough for reliable, repeatable industrial processing and at the same time flexible enough for the research into, and development of, leading-edge plasma processes.
The NEBULA range has been designed around our core technologies in plasma surface treatment and plasma process development. With chamber volumes ranging from 50L to 150L, each instrument may be configured with multiple parts tray/electrodes for either horizontal or vertical mounting arrangements. Additionally, a high capacity rotary drum mechanism can be chosen for the treatment of large numbers of small parts for example.
NEBULA plasma systems are used for cleaning, adhesion improvement and enhanced wetting of surfaces via plasma surface activation. Treatments can be performed equally on metals, polymers, composites, glass and ceramics.
A unique feature of each NEBULA system is the addition of an optional monomer dosing inlet. This is a fully automated device for the introduction of a wide range of liquid monomers to produce permanently functionalised surfaces via plasma polymerisation, greatly extending the range of plasma surface treatment possibilities in a single machine.

Monomer delivery
Plasma polymerisation is performed via our automated vapour delivery inlet with monomer reservoir. This allows controlled deposition of a wide range of nano-scale polymer coatings on complex 3D objects. Surfaces can be made permanently wettable or oppositely permanently liquid repellent. Other functional properties include bio-compatibility and anti-microbial.

Specifications
Technical Specifications
Nebula 30 - 50 - 100 - 150L
ENCLOSURE
Dimensions
Base model: W 612mm x H 1875mm x L 852mm (+200mm on side for cables)
Weight
~100-120kg depending on model
CHAMBER
Material
Stainless Steel
Form
Rectangular
Dimensions
30L - 300mm W x 300mm H x 365mm L
50L - 300mm W x 300mm H x 560mm L
100L - 400mm W x 400mm H x 625mm L
150L - 400mm W x 600mm H x 625mm L
REMOVABLE PARTS CARRIER
Material
Aluminium/Stainless steel
Form
Flat horizontal trays, vertical carriers, rotary drum, user defined
PLASMA POWER SUPPLY
Power
0-1000W, continuously variable output
Frequency
50kHz
PROCESS CONTROL
Interface
15” Colour TFT, Windows 10, PLC Control - Unlimited steps/recipes with user access privileges
Gas channels
1-3 Digital Mass Flow Controllers - monomer dosing inlet optional
Vent inlet
x1
Vent inlet options
soft ventilation option
Purge inlet
x1
Connections
6mm compression or 1/4 compression optional
Pressure gauge
Pirani sensor
Vacuum pump
12 to 40 m3/hr pumping speed
Vacuum pump options
2-stage rotary pump (air/inert gas), PFPE rotary pump (oxygen compatible), dry pumps. All pumps include exhaust filter and connections
SERVICES
Electrical
380-400 VAC/3~/N/PE, max current 16A/phase, 50Hz
Power cord
Suited to region
Compliance
CE – UKCA - ROHS - WEEE
